Vulnerability Description
Python StateMachine versions 3.0.0 before 3.2.0 contains a remote code execution vulnerability that allows attackers to execute arbitrary code by supplying malicious SCXML documents containing crafted `<data expr="...">` attributes evaluated unsafely. The SCXMLProcessor passes attacker-controlled expression strings through a call chain ending in Python's built-in eval() without sandboxing, enabling arbitrary code execution in the context of the hosting process.

Affected Products
| Vendor | Product | Versions |
|---|---|---|
| Fgmacedo | Python Statemachine | >= 3.0.0, < 3.2.0 |
